Symptoms of Heatstroke in Dogs

Just like humans, dogs also get affected by the weather. But the problem is that the dogs can have even more serious and rapid reaction to the weather specially the high temperature rise in summer. Humans have more sweat glands on their body as compared to the dogs. That makes the dog more vulnerable to the problems like heatstroke. They have to rely on panting and other external cooling sources like cool wind and water. Heatstroke can be deadly to a dog if he is not treated immediately. That makes it crucial for any dog owner to know about the symptoms of the heatstroke.

Heatstroke Symptoms:

If you find any of the following symptoms and signs in your dog, it means that your dog is having a heatstroke:

  • Panting
  • Dizziness
  • Seizures
  • Breathing distress
  • Staggering
  • Bright red tongue
  • Salivating or drooling
  • Vomiting Diarrhea
  • Pale or very red gums
  • Muscle tremors
  • Increased heart rate
  • Collapsing
  • Coma
  • Weakness or lethargy
  • Urine problem (little to no urine)
  • Excessive resting or lying down
  • Signs of mental confusion
  • Restlessness or agitation

If you want to keep your dog happy and healthy, you must have a careful eye for your dog. If there is a high temperature in your area, you must monitor your dog’s health even more carefully.

What Can Cause Heatstroke:

Knowing the symptoms can be helpful for a dog owner to take an immediate action. But it is more important to know that what causes the heatstroke in dogs. Through the right knowledge, you can eliminate the causes of heatstroke and can keep your dog protected in hot weather. A warm or humid weather is the foremost cause of heatstroke. If your area has a high temperature, you have to make the necessary arrangements to keep your furry friend cool. An unventilated room and unavailability of proper shades can also lead to the heatstroke.

You may have to reduce the exercise time for your dog as excessive exercise can cause your dog’s body temperature to increase. Consulting vet is suggested to redesign the exercise schedule of your dog during summer.
